MELBOURNE - Jan 22/15 - SNS -- The current forecast for the state of South Australia was released by Australia's Bureau of Meteorology.
Weather Situation A weak front will move across the southeast of the State early Friday. A ridge of high pressure will extend over the south of the State during Friday. Another front will move over southern coasts on Saturday evening and early Sunday. Forecast for the rest of ThursdayA slight chance of showers late evening about the Lower South East coast and south coast of Kangaroo Island. Warm in the south grading to hot in the north and west. Light to moderate southwest to southeasterly winds.Friday 23 JanuaryThe slight chance of morning showers near southern and western coasts. The medium chance of showers and possible thunder in the afternoon over the east of the Flinders district and North East Pastoral district south of Moomba. Mild to warm in the south, hot to very hot in the north. Moderate southwest to southeasterly winds, fresh at times about the coasts.Saturday 24 JanuaryThe slight chance of showers developing over the southern agricultural area in the evening, more likely in the Lower South East. Fine elsewhere. Mild in the south grading to hot in the north. Light to moderate southwest to southerly winds, freshening later near the coasts.Sunday 25 JanuaryThe slight chance of showers over the west coast and the agricultural area except the Riverland, more likely in the Lower South East. Cool to mild in the south grading to warm to hot in the north. Moderate southwest to southeasterly winds, freshening near the coasts in the afternoon.Monday 26 January The slight chance of showers about the central and southern coasts, contracting to the Lower South East Coast in the evening. Cool to mild in the south, grading to warm to hot in the north. Moderate south to southeasterly winds, freshening near the coasts in the afternoon. Cumulative rainfall totals until midnight Monday are expected to be less than 2 mm, possibly reaching 2 to 5 mm about the Lower South East coast and with thunderstorms in the northeast.
